WebIncompatibilidad ABO. A, B, AB y O son los 4 principales tipos de sangre. Los tipos se basan en pequeñas sustancias (moléculas) en la superficie de las células sanguíneas. Cuando las personas que tienen un tipo de sangre reciben sangre de alguien con un tipo de sangre diferente, esto puede provocar una reacción del sistema inmunitario. WebHow to use incompatibility in a sentence. the quality or state of being incompatible; lack of interfertility between two plants; mutually antagonistic things or qualities… See the full … c two files include each otherWebThe Rhesus factor, or Rh factor, is a certain type of protein found on the outside of red blood cells. People are either Rh-positive (they have the protein) or Rh-negative (they don’t have the protein). This is important when you’re Rh-negative and pregnant with a fetus who’s Rh-positive. 216.444.6601.
